Joshua Marston is a fascinating filmmaker - an American director who makes a name for himself shooting films in languages other than English. Although this doesn't have the urgency of his previous Maria Full of Grace, it shares that film's understated grimness.
Centring on the feud between two families in Albania, its clear from the beginning that this isn't going to be a happy outing. Its well made, but feels like a slight disappointment given Marston's pedigree.
